McKAY, Circuit Judge. Balano has twice been tried, the first trial resulting in a hung jury. Following his conviction on one count of violating 18 U.S.C. § 3 (1976) as an accessory after the fact to interstate transportation of stolen goods, Balano raises several issues on appeal.
